***2-BED END-TERRACE HOME WITH LARGE SUN-DRENCHED REAR GARDEN*** ADRIAN MURPHY OF MURPHY MULLAN ESTATE AGENTS RATHGAR is delighted to present to you this two-bedroom end-terraced home on Derry Drive sure to catch your eye. The location of this property is unrivalled in the heart of Crumlin, offering its potential purchaser a rare chance to acquire a 2-bed property in close reach of the City Centre, Harold's Cross, Sundrive Village, The Grand Canal, Rathgar and Rathmines. There is also an array of local amenities close by in Sundrive and Kimmage. The accommodation briefly comprises of an entrance hallway, an open-plan living area with kitchen and dining area. Upstairs, there are two double bedrooms and a family bathroom. Outside are neat front and rear gardens with in a quiet cul-de-sac with on-street parking. There is also the added benefit of a room to extend, subject to planning permission and still retain a large amount of garden space due to the extraordinarily long rear garden, which really is a standout and not overlooked. The location of this property is fantastic with all conceivable amenities within close proximity such as Crumlin Village, Our Lady's Children's Hospital, with schools, shops and shopping centres such as Sundrive Shopping Centre & Pickles Cafe within walking distance. Serviced by excellent public transport routes, No. 139 Clogher Road is the ideal choice for the discerning buyer who requires easy access to the city centre and beyond. There are numerous bus routes close by such as the S2, 27, 56A, 74, 83, 150 & 151. The M50 and N7 motorways are both within a few minutes drive by car making for easy access to the greater Dublin area. Eamonn Ceannt Park is close by which offers many leisure facilities which boasts running clubs and a large cycle track. This property is a real gem and awaits its lucky new owners.
